Citadel in Victoria
🧠 Fact: A historic fortified city offering panoramic views and cultural landmarks.
💡 Tip: Explore the old prison and climb the ramparts for stunning photo ops.
Info: The Citadel, or “Cittadella,” crowns the heart of Victoria (Rabat) on Gozo, Malta. Enclosed by robust bastioned walls dating from the Renaissance era, this fortified hilltop enclave offers a timeless glimpse into the island’s past. Inside, narrow cobbled streets lead to St. George’s Cathedral—with its baroque façade and richly decorated interior—alongside museums showcasing rural crafts, archaeological finds, and historic armaments. Panoramic rampart walks reveal sweeping vistas of Gozo’s terraced countryside and the Mediterranean beyond. By day, the Citadel buzzes with exploration; by night, its softly illuminated battlements and cathedral create a storybook silhouette against the sky.

Dwejra Bay
🧠 Fact: A dramatic coastal area that once featured the famous Azure Window, now home to the Blue Hole and Fungus.
💡 Tip: Great spot for diving and sunset photography.
Info: Dwejra Bay, on the west coast of Gozo, Malta, is a natural wonder famed for its dramatic limestone cliffs and crystal-clear waters. Once home to the iconic Azure Window arch (collapsed in 2017), the bay still captivates with the Inland Sea—a hidden lagoon connected to the Mediterranean by a narrow tunnel—and the nearby Blue Hole, a world-class diving spot. Rugged rock formations like Fungus Rock rise nearby, while boat tours offer close-up views of this geological playground. Quiet walking paths and breathtaking sunsets make Dwejra Bay an unmissable blend of natural beauty and adventure.

Xlendi Bay
🧠 Fact: A scenic bay great for swimming, cliff diving, and seafood dining.
💡 Tip: Climb the steps on the right side for amazing coastal views.
Info: Xlendi Bay is a charming seaside village nestled on the rugged southwestern coast of Gozo, Malta’s sister island. Framed by dramatic limestone cliffs, its crescent-shaped bay boasts crystal-clear turquoise waters ideal for swimming, snorkeling, and scuba diving amid vibrant marine life. Colorful fishing boats bob in the small harbor, while a seaside promenade lined with cafés and seafood restaurants invites leisurely strolls and sunset views. A carved pathway leads up the cliffs to panoramic overlooks, offering sweeping vistas of the Mediterranean. Xlendi’s blend of natural beauty and welcoming local atmosphere makes it a must-visit Gozo destination.
